| Commit message (Expand) | Author | Age | Files | Lines |
* | Merge pull request #35683 from Kukunin/master | Ryuta Kamizono | 2019-03-23 | 1 | -1/+7 |
|\ |
|
| * | Fix unintended autosave on has_one through association | Sergiy Kukunin | 2019-03-22 | 1 | -1/+7 |
* | | Add Relation#annotate for SQL commenting | Matt Yoho | 2019-03-21 | 15 | -19/+118 |
* | | Fix document formatting of Database configuration classes [ci skip] | yuuji.yaginuma | 2019-03-21 | 3 | -35/+35 |
* | | Address rubocop offences | Ryuta Kamizono | 2019-03-21 | 1 | -8/+8 |
* | | Merge pull request #35685 from XrXr/attribute-forwarding | Gannon McGibbon | 2019-03-20 | 1 | -0/+13 |
|\ \ |
|
| * | | Document option forwarding in ActiveRecord::Base.attribute | Alan Wu | 2019-03-20 | 1 | -0/+13 |
* | | | [ci skip] Documentation pass for insert_all etc. | Kasper Timm Hansen | 2019-03-20 | 1 | -105/+107 |
* | | | Bulk Insert: Reuse indexes for unique_by | Kasper Timm Hansen | 2019-03-20 | 2 | -61/+55 |
|/ / |
|
* / | Make aliases of `database` option in generators work | yuuji.yaginuma | 2019-03-20 | 2 | -2/+2 |
|/ |
|
* | Merge pull request #35595 from shioyama/generated_attribute_methods_namespace... | Rafael França | 2019-03-19 | 1 | -3/+4 |
|\ |
|
| * | Give GeneratedAttributeMethods module a name | Chris Salzberg | 2019-03-13 | 1 | -3/+4 |
* | | Merge pull request #35664 from jeremyevans/remove-roflscaling | Rafael França | 2019-03-19 | 3 | -85/+26 |
|\ \ |
|
| * | | Remove roflscaling constants | Jeremy Evans | 2019-03-19 | 2 | -15/+0 |
| * | | Remove roflscaling | Jeremy Evans | 2019-03-18 | 3 | -70/+26 |
* | | | Merge pull request #35660 from kamipo/sanitize_as_sql_comment | Ryuta Kamizono | 2019-03-20 | 5 | -8/+15 |
|\ \ \ |
|
| * | | | Extract `sanitize_as_sql_comment` from SQL visitor into connection | Ryuta Kamizono | 2019-03-19 | 5 | -8/+15 |
| |/ / |
|
* | | | update_at/on note for ActiveRecord::Relation.update_all (#35461) | Orhan Toy | 2019-03-19 | 1 | -2/+4 |
* | | | Merge pull request #35663 from eileencodes/fix-database-configuration-when-no... | Eileen M. Uchitelle | 2019-03-18 | 1 | -1/+1 |
|\ \ \ |
|
| * | | | Fix database configuration when adding another config level | eileencodes | 2019-03-18 | 1 | -1/+1 |
| |/ / |
|
* | | | Simplify values_list with more composition | Kasper Timm Hansen | 2019-03-18 | 1 | -24/+30 |
* | | | Extract column check in values_list | Kasper Timm Hansen | 2019-03-18 | 1 | -14/+14 |
|/ / |
|
* | | Don't expose internal `type_casted_binds` method | Ryuta Kamizono | 2019-03-19 | 1 | -7/+7 |
* | | Merge pull request #35653 from kamipo/remove_arel_nodes_values | Ryuta Kamizono | 2019-03-18 | 7 | -60/+9 |
|\ \ |
|
| * | | Get rid of `Arel::Nodes::Values` | Ryuta Kamizono | 2019-03-18 | 7 | -60/+9 |
* | | | Add test case to prevent possible SQL injection | Ryuta Kamizono | 2019-03-18 | 1 | -1/+3 |
|/ / |
|
* | | Add test case for unscoping `:optimizer_hints` | Ryuta Kamizono | 2019-03-18 | 1 | -1/+1 |
* | | Tweak `truncate_tables` | Ryuta Kamizono | 2019-03-18 | 2 | -18/+18 |
* | | SQLite3: Make fixture loading to bulk statements | Ryuta Kamizono | 2019-03-17 | 4 | -47/+38 |
* | | Fix undefined local variable or method `discard_remaining_results' | Ryuta Kamizono | 2019-03-17 | 1 | -1/+1 |
* | | Ensure `execute_batch` discards remaining results | Ryuta Kamizono | 2019-03-17 | 2 | -14/+5 |
* | | Make `truncate_tables` to bulk statements | Ryuta Kamizono | 2019-03-17 | 7 | -55/+119 |
* | | Fix warning: instance variable @optimizer_hints not initialized | Ryuta Kamizono | 2019-03-17 | 1 | -0/+1 |
* | | Extract `truncate` and `truncate_tables` into database statements | Ryuta Kamizono | 2019-03-17 | 9 | -47/+20 |
* | | Merge pull request #35615 from kamipo/optimizer_hints | Ryuta Kamizono | 2019-03-17 | 15 | -6/+104 |
|\ \ |
|
| * | | Support Optimizer Hints | Ryuta Kamizono | 2019-03-16 | 15 | -6/+104 |
* | | | Raise UnknownAttributeError when unknown column is passed to insert_all and f... | Josef Šimánek | 2019-03-16 | 1 | -0/+8 |
|/ / |
|
* | | Revert "Remove Marshal support from SchemaCache" | Rafael Mendonça França | 2019-03-13 | 1 | -0/+11 |
* | | Merge tag 'v6.0.0.beta3' | eileencodes | 2019-03-13 | 1 | -1/+1 |
|\ \ |
|
| * | | Prep release | eileencodes | 2019-03-11 | 1 | -1/+1 |
* | | | [skip ci] Rails 5.1+ supports bigint primary key | Yasuo Honda | 2019-03-13 | 1 | -1/+1 |
* | | | Document int Primary Key with create_or_find_by (#35573) | Alex Kitchens | 2019-03-12 | 1 | -0/+4 |
| |/
|/| |
|
* | | Schema Cache: cache table indexes | Kasper Timm Hansen | 2019-03-13 | 1 | -5/+15 |
* | | Merge branch 'test-remove-marshal-support-from-schema-cache' | Kasper Timm Hansen | 2019-03-12 | 1 | -10/+0 |
|\ \ |
|
| * | | Remove Marshal support from SchemaCache | Kasper Timm Hansen | 2019-03-12 | 1 | -10/+0 |
* | | | Modernize size calculation in Schema Cache | Kasper Timm Hansen | 2019-03-12 | 1 | -1/+1 |
|/ / |
|
* | | Remove unused `Row` class in `SelectManager` | Ryuta Kamizono | 2019-03-13 | 1 | -12/+0 |
* | | Initialize `@default_timezone` and `@timestamp_decoder` in `add_pg_decoders` | Ryuta Kamizono | 2019-03-13 | 1 | -2/+3 |
* | | Squish the deprecation messages across the codebase | Prathamesh Sonpatki | 2019-03-11 | 1 | -1/+1 |
* | | Fix query attribute method on user-defined attribute to be aware of typecaste... | kamille-321 | 2019-03-11 | 1 | -2/+1 |